## FAQ: Why is the thumbnail queue backing up?

The Snapforge thumbnail queue processes uploads in strict arrival order, and a single oversized TIFF can stall a worker for several minutes. When reviewing changes to the queue consumer, verify that the per-job timeout remains at 90 seconds, that poison messages route to the dead-letter topic after three attempts, and that concurrency stays within the documented worker pool limits. If behavior diverges from this FAQ during review, raise it with the pipeline team directly.

escalation mailbox, bagef-bagag: oliax.drumir.jorath@crelvolabs.test

Heads-up on per-tenant rate quotas: Gatewick enforces them at the edge, defaulting to 600 requests/minute per tenant, with burst allowances handled by a token bucket. Overrides require a ticket and expire after 30 days, so nothing sticks around silently. The current override list and the quota change log are published here:

runbook for yahop-hawif: https://confluence.zemvarlabs.internal/pages/pages/browse/c89f8afc

Subject: Dispatch heuristic — review context

Welcome to the rotation. Quick background before your review: the Ostermile driver-assignment heuristic ranks candidates by ETA, acceptance history, and a fairness decay term. It runs in the Relay service; inputs come from the location cache, which is the usual attack surface people ask about. Pager fires if assignment latency exceeds 800 ms or the fairness term is bypassed. Known gaps are tracked in the risk register. Full heuristic spec, threat notes, and prior review findings are on this page.

runbook for yadup-fahif: https://jira.qorvelcorp.internal/spaces/spaces/spaces/b46212397071

# Break-Glass: Static-Analysis Baseline

The Lintgarde baseline file (`baseline.lock`) pins accepted findings for the Orvane monorepo. Do not edit it directly. Regeneration requires the sealed maintainer key held by the Pillarwick rotation.

If CI is blocked and no maintainer is reachable, break-glass applies: check out the `baseline-escape` branch, run the regen script, and file an incident within one hour. The script prompts for the recovery passphrase, which is recorded below.

vault phrase of kaduf-baweg = norael-julox-raleth-wenok-eliir-ulamir-ulair-norwyn-rusion